The OPB830L55 operates based on the principle of reflective sensing. When an object is within the sensor's detection range, the emitted light from the sensor reflects off the object and is received by the phototransistor, causing a change in the output signal. This change is then interpreted as the presence or absence of the object.
The OPB830L55 sensor finds extensive use in various applications, including but not limited to: - Automated assembly lines for object detection and positioning - Robotics for proximity sensing and obstacle avoidance - Printers and copiers for paper jam detection - Vending machines for product dispensing control
